pow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/ [игнор отключен] [закрыт для гостей] / 1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
11 сообщений из 11, страница 1 из 1
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38872776
hdablin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Добрый день!

Столкнулся с необходимостью резервного копирования информационных баз 1С, работающей с Oracle средствами Symantec Backup Exec (весь софт уже выбран, заменить на что-то другое - не вариант).

Сложность вот в чем: 1С в Oracle создает одну базу данных (DATABASE в терминах Oracle) на один экземпляр сервера 1С. А информационным базам (в терминах 1С) соответствуют схемы (SCHEMAs в терминах Oracle).

Backup Exec же, в свою очередь, видит три вида объектов Oracle: базы данных (DATABASES), файлы данных (DATAFILES) и табличные пространства (TABLESPACES). Схемы (SCHEMAs) он не осознает. Иными словами, он видит сервер 1С, но не понимает, что этот сервер обслуживает несколько ИБ: торговлю, зарплату, бухгалтерию, etc.

Это приводит к тому, что мы не можем выполнить восстановление одной ИБ, не затронув все остальные. Например, нельзя восстановить "Зарплату" на вчера, а "Торговлю" не трогать. Или все ИБ откатывать, или ни одной.

Со стороны Backup Exec к решению задачи подобраться не смог, соответственно есть вопрос: а можно ли настроить 1С так, чтобы одной ИБ (в терминах 1С, например, "Зарплате") соответствовала одна БД (DATABASE) или одно табличное пространство (TABLESPACE) в Oracle?

Прошу прощения за возможную неточность формулировок, я не DBA и не 1С-ник. Буду рад не только ответам, но и посылам в Гугл с указанием ключевых слов для поиска :)

P.s.: думаю, что тут будет уместнее, чем в ветке про Oracle.
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38872973
AHDP
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38873280
Последний выдох ГПЖ
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
hdablinBackup Exec же, в свою очередь, видит три вида объектов Oracle

это не проблемы 1с
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38874360
hdablin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
AHDP , спасибо. Я там Backup Exec настраиваю.
Последний выдох ГПЖ , я и не утверждаю, что это не проблема 1С. Но со стороны Backup Exec я решения найти не смог. Возможно, оно есть со стороны 1С.
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38874420
AHDP
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Располагайте каждую базу в своём инстансе.

Можно конечно и прописывать каждой схеме свою файловую группу...
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38906562
xxxkms
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
hdablinЭто приводит к тому, что мы не можем выполнить восстановление одной ИБ, не затронув все остальные. Например, нельзя восстановить "Зарплату" на вчера, а "Торговлю" не трогать. Или все ИБ откатывать, или ни одной.

Со стороны Backup Exec к решению задачи подобраться не смог, соответственно есть вопрос: а можно ли настроить 1С так, чтобы одной ИБ (в терминах 1С, например, "Зарплате") соответствовала одна БД (DATABASE) или одно табличное пространство (TABLESPACE) в Oracle?

Ну благодаря тупости 1С так сделать нельзя. А вот извлечь из ораклового бэкапа отдельную схему и импортировать ее в базу можно, хотя и достаточно геморройно.
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38906563
xxxkms
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
AHDPМожно конечно и прописывать каждой схеме свою файловую группу...
Чиго? Вы со мскулем не путайте :)
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38906927
AHDP
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
xxxkmsAHDPМожно конечно и прописывать каждой схеме свою файловую группу...
Чиго? Вы со мскулем не путайте :)
Спасбибо за поправку, читать "Табличное пространство".
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38907778
xxxkms
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Не выйдет. одноцэ делает свои 4е таблспейса и все базы пихает в них, как бы там не назначали дефолт. спейс схеме.
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38907815
Фотография Алексей Выхрыстюк
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Сколько тайбелспейсов не важно. Важно сколько схем. 1С на каждую базу данных делает свою схему. Проблему можно решить использованием утилит exp и imp. Данные утилиты могут делать бекап конкретной схемы и также отдельно её восстановить.

P.S. Быть 1С ником мало, нужно быть DBA той базы которую Вы используете. Oracle очень дружелюбная система - просто к друзьям она относится выборочно и не любит тех кто хранит контролфайлы на одном диске.
...
Рейтинг: 0 / 0
1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
    #38908197
xxxkms
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Алексей Выхрыстюк, impdp-expdp тогда уж, я это и имел ввиду только это не совсем бекап. Сейчас никто уже не хранит данные на какихто диках, есть СХД с raid и кучей уровней виртуализации, с которых сервер видит т.н. луны. Нет никакого смысла выводить два луна для двух копий контрольника :) этим рекомендациям сто лет в обед
...
Рейтинг: 0 / 0
11 сообщений из 11, страница 1 из 1
Форумы / [игнор отключен] [закрыт для гостей] / 1С+Oracle: Одна Database/Tablespace на одну ИБ (для бэкапа)
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]